📄 send.asp
字号:
<%@ Language=VBScript %>
<%
''''''''''''''''''''
'提交会员购买信息
''''''''''''''''''''
Function user(username,pwd,arraylength)
set conn = server.CreateObject ("ADODB.Connection")
conn.open application("dtbase"),application("user"),application("pwd")
sql = "select userid from users where username = '"&username&"' and userpwd = '"&pwd&"' order by userid DESC"
set rs_user = server.CreateObject ("ADODB.Recordset")
rs_user.Open sql,conn,3
if rs_user.RecordCount > 0 then
'把购买信息插入购买信息表
conn.Execute "insert into shoppingsignal (userid,takebook,needs) values('"&rs_user("userid")&"','"&Request("takebook")&"','"&rep(Request("needs"))&"')"
'选取购买信息ID
set rs_signalid = Server.CreateObject ("ADODB.Recordset")
rs_signalid.Open "select top 1 shoppingsignalid from shoppingsignal order by shoppingsignalid DESC",conn,3
'把书籍信息插入到书籍信息表
for i = 0 to arraylength-1
conn.Execute "insert into shoppingbook (shoppingsignalid,bookid,num) values('"&rs_signalid("shoppingsignalid")&"','"&Request("bookid"&i)&"','"&Request("num"&i)&"')"
next
rs_signalid.Close
'返回成功信息
Session("send") = "yes"
Response.Redirect "feedback/ok1.asp"
else
Response.Write "Sory!你还不是我们都乐的会员! 请到<a href='default.asp?job=counter2'>普通柜台</a>结帐"
end if
rs_user.Close
conn.Close
end Function
'''''''''''''''''''''
'提交非会员购买信息
'''''''''''''''''''''
Function general(name_1,address_1,zipcode_1,email_1,telnumber_1,Bpnumber_1,occupation_1,age_1,sex_1)
if name_1 = "" then
Response.Write "姓名没有填写,请<onclick='history.back()'>回去重填</a>"
else if address_1 = "" then
Response.Write "地址没有填写,请<a href='history.back()'>回去重填</a>"
else if zipcode_1 = "" then
Response.Write "邮政编码没有填写,请<a href='history.back()'>回去重填</a>"
else if email_1 = "" then
Response.Write "邮件没有填写,请<a href='history.back()'>回去重填</a>"
else
' 传送购买信息
set conn = server.CreateObject ("ADODB.Connection")
conn.open application("dtbase"),application("user"),application("pwd")
'注册新用户
sql = "insert into users (name,address,zipcode,email,telnumber,BPnumber,occupation,age,sex) values ('"&_
name_1&"','"&address_1&"','"&zipcode_1&"','"&email_1&"','"&telnumber_1&"','"&BPnumber_1&"','"&_
occupation_1&"','"&age_1&"','"&sex_1&"')"
conn.Execute (sql)
'取得最新用户ID
set rsnew = server.CreateObject ("ADODB.Recordset")
rsnew.Open "select top 1 userid from users order by userid DESC",conn,3
'把购买信息插入购买信息表
conn.Execute "insert into shoppingsignal (userid,takebook,needs) values('"&rsnew("userid")&"','"&Request("takebook")&"','"&Request("needs")&"')"
'选取购买信息ID
set rs_signalid = Server.CreateObject ("ADODB.Recordset")
rs_signalid.Open "select top 1 shoppingsignalid from shoppingsignal order by shoppingsignalid DESC",conn,3
'把书籍信息插入到书籍信息表
for i = 0 to Request("arraylength")-1
sql = "insert into shoppingbook (shoppingsignalid,bookid,num) values('"&rs_signalid("shoppingsignalid")&"','"&Request("bookid"&i)&"','"&Request("num"&i)&"')"
conn.Execute (sql)
next
rs_signalid.Close
rsnew.Close
conn.close
'返回成功信息
Session("send") = "yes"
Response.Redirect "feedback/ok2.asp"
end if
end if
end if
end if
end Function
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
if isempty(Request("Arraylength")) or Request("Arraylength") < 1 then
Response.Redirect "http://dule.gbsource.net"
else
if isempty(Request("username")) or isempty(Request("pwd")) then
if isempty(Request("name")) or isempty("Request(address)") or isempty(Request("zipcode")) or isempty(request("email")) then
Response.Redirect "http://dule.gbsource.net"
else
general Request("name"),request("address"),request("zipcode"),Request("email"),request("telnumber"),Request("Bpnumber"),Request("occupation"),Request("age"),Request("sex")
end if
else
user Request("username"),Request("pwd"),Request("arraylength")
end if
end if
%>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-